Free Run
/FREE RUN/
Juice or wine that drains naturally without pressing.
Full Definition
Free run is juice that drains from grapes by gravity alone, without pressing. For white wines, free run juice is collected as grapes are loaded into the press. For reds, it's the wine that drains from the tank after fermentation. Free run is typically lighter, more elegant, and higher quality than press wine.
